Bug description:
  [Impact]
  PS/2 ports on PS/2 Serial add-in card do not work after S3.

  [Fix]
  The i8042 controller selftest fails while resuming, adding retry fix this 
issue.

  [Test]
  Verified on the target machine, the ps/2 keyboard keeps working after S3 test 
30 times.

  [Regression Potential]
  Low, there is a retry logic in controller selftest, but it returns directly 
if it fails to communicate with the controller. This commit make it retry 5 
times before return fails.
